Mary and Martha

Martha was busy with food to prepare
as Mary sat so intently aware
     while Jesus was teaching,
     with Martha beseeching,
“Tell her to help me, this labour to share."

Jesus responded, “Martha you worry,
you busy about all in a flurry.
     Mary's offering praise
     with devotional gaze.
She's chosen aright. Abandon the hurry.”

Luke 10.38-42
